Euronews app available for Windows Phone 8

Euronews is the most popular news media in Europe with more than 400 journalists and editions in 13 languages while the channel is being broadcasted in million homes in 156 countries around the globe. Euronews is finally available on all popular platforms (web, mobile, radio, youTube, Glass) as the company released its official apps for both Windows Phone 8 and Windows 8 PC, so you can stay updated on important European and World news, culture, science, sport and other topics covered by the media.

Euronews app comes with several nice features such as Live Tile, Live TV Streaming, reports and magazines, video news, news quiz, interactive map with users’ opinions, and more. Users can search stories through a straightforward search section and share these stores on all popular social networks. Euronews promises the app will add more attractive functions in the near future – one of them will be the ability to receive alerts for hot topics.

Euronews, headquartered in Lyon France, was founded in 1993 by a group of European broadcasters. It tries to provide world news from a European perspective. The Official EURONEWS app for Windows Phone 8 & 8.1 can be downloaded from here.
